ethiopia coffee

ETHIOPIA Arbegona Rumudamo G1 Natural

by coffee nap roasters jeju · jeju-si, south korea

this is ethiopia arbegona rumudamo g1 natural, a natural ethiopia from coffee nap roasters jeju.

₩27000buy from coffee nap roasters jeju

the bean

origin
ethiopia
process
natural
roast
light
status
in stock
this is a grade 1 natural-process ethiopian coffee from the arbegona district, roasted light by coffee nap roasters in jeju, south korea. natural processing means the whole cherry dries around the bean, which typically produces fruit-forward, full-bodied cups. as a g1 lot, it meets ethiopia's highest sorting and defect standards. light roasting keeps the origin character intact and preserves brightness. it suits brewing methods that highlight clarity and sweetness, such as pour-over or filter, where the fruit character and clean structure can come through without being muted by darker development.

common questions

What does ETHIOPIA Arbegona Rumudamo G1 Natural taste like?

because it is a natural-process ethiopian coffee, expect pronounced fruit-forward sweetness and a fuller body typical of the process. specific tasting notes were not supplied, but arbegona naturals commonly lean toward berry and stone-fruit characteristics.

How is ETHIOPIA Arbegona Rumudamo G1 Natural grown and processed?

it is grown in the arbegona district of ethiopia and processed using the natural method, where whole cherries dry with the fruit intact before milling. it is graded g1, ethiopia's top quality tier, indicating very low defect levels.

How should I brew ETHIOPIA Arbegona Rumudamo G1 Natural?

the light roast responds well to filter or pour-over brewing, which preserves the brightness and fruit character that natural processing and light roasting bring out. avoid very high brew temperatures, as lighter roasts extract efficiently and can turn sharp if overheated.
